Added shortcuts to AttributeStorage/Lite
This commit is contained in:
parent
82e7ef2a56
commit
47e03322c3
|
@ -91,6 +91,9 @@ class AttributeStorage(ModuleBase):
|
||||||
return {}
|
return {}
|
||||||
return item
|
return item
|
||||||
|
|
||||||
|
def get(self, item, key):
|
||||||
|
return self.getKey(item, key)
|
||||||
|
|
||||||
def getKey(self, item, key):
|
def getKey(self, item, key):
|
||||||
"""Get the value of an key on an item
|
"""Get the value of an key on an item
|
||||||
|
|
||||||
|
@ -123,6 +126,9 @@ class AttributeStorage(ModuleBase):
|
||||||
return None
|
return None
|
||||||
return row["value"]
|
return row["value"]
|
||||||
|
|
||||||
|
def set(self, item, key, value):
|
||||||
|
return self.setKey(item, key, value)
|
||||||
|
|
||||||
def setKey(self, item, key, value):
|
def setKey(self, item, key, value):
|
||||||
"""Set the key on an item
|
"""Set the key on an item
|
||||||
|
|
||||||
|
|
|
@ -86,6 +86,8 @@ class AttributeStorageLite(ModuleBase):
|
||||||
return {}
|
return {}
|
||||||
return item
|
return item
|
||||||
|
|
||||||
|
def get(self, item, key):
|
||||||
|
return self.getKey(item, key)
|
||||||
def getKey(self, item, key):
|
def getKey(self, item, key):
|
||||||
"""Get the value of an key on an item
|
"""Get the value of an key on an item
|
||||||
|
|
||||||
|
@ -119,6 +121,8 @@ class AttributeStorageLite(ModuleBase):
|
||||||
return None
|
return None
|
||||||
return row["value"]
|
return row["value"]
|
||||||
|
|
||||||
|
def set(self, item, key, value):
|
||||||
|
return self.setKey(item, key, value)
|
||||||
def setKey(self, item, key, value):
|
def setKey(self, item, key, value):
|
||||||
"""Set the key on an item
|
"""Set the key on an item
|
||||||
|
|
||||||
|
|
Loading…
Reference in New Issue